Pope backs 'peace football match'

The match will be played at Rome's Olympic Stadium and has been organised by former Inter Milan and Argentina captain Javier Zanetti.

The Catholic player has signed up others including Roberto Baggio, who is Buddhist, and Zinedine Zidane, who's Muslim.

Pope Francis is known for his love of football and it's hoped the match will help spread his message of peace between religions.

Javier Zanetti told Vatican Radio: "When I spoke with Pope Francis about this project, it was a big concern for us to do something for world peace.

"I think the fact that so many stars have joined in can help professional football support peace.

"Although the game is raising money for charitable purposes, the most important thing we want to do is spread the Pope's message of peace to the world."

Other players possibly making an appearance include Lionel Messi, Francesco Totti, and Gianluigi Buffon.
